Serenity at Lake Travis
Lake Travis, just a short drive from Austin, offers a serene escape for families seeking relaxation and water sports. Book a room at the Lakeway Resort & Spa, which features a lakeside pool, kayaks, and paddleboards. For those who prefer fishing, charter a boat and cast your line in search of trophy bass.

Hill Country Hideaways
The Texas Hill Country is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ts. Hyatt Regency Hill Country Resort and Spa in San Antonio is a sprawling property with a water park, nature trails, and a ropes course. For a more rustic experience, head to Gruene River Ranch, where you can horseback ride, hike, and zip-line through the scenic countryside.
Stargazing Under West Texas Skies
West Texas is renowned for its pristine skies, making it an ideal spot for stargazing. The Big Bend National Park is an International Dark Sky Park, offering exceptional visibility for astronomy enthusiasts. Book a cabin at the Chisos Mountains Lodge and spend evenings marveling at the celestial wonders above.
